In today's fast-paced business environment, streamlining operations is critical for success. Automated solutions are transforming various industries, and the collections process is no exception. By leveraging the power of AI automation, businesses can significantly improve their collection efficiency, reduce labor-intensive tasks, and ultimately enhance their revenue.

AI-powered tools can process vast amounts of data to identify patterns and predict customer behavior. This allows businesses to effectively target customers who are more likely late payments, enabling them to take prompt action. Furthermore, AI can automate tasks such as sending reminders, generating invoices, and even negotiating payment plans, freeing up valuable time for your staff to focus on complex initiatives.

Transforming Debt Recovery with AI

The landscape of debt recovery is quickly evolving, and Artificial Intelligence (AI) is at the forefront of this transformation. Leveraging cutting-edge algorithms and machine learning, AI-powered solutions are augmenting traditional methods, leading to increased efficiency and enhanced outcomes.

One key benefit of AI in debt recovery is its ability to automate repetitive tasks, such as screening applications and producing initial contact communication. This frees up human resources to focus on more complex cases requiring customized methods.

Furthermore, AI can analyze vast amounts of insights to identify trends that may not be readily apparent to human analysts. This allows for a more accurate understanding of debtor behavior and anticipatory models can be built to enhance recovery strategies.

In conclusion, AI has the potential to transform the debt recovery industry by providing greater efficiency, accuracy, and success rate. As technology continues to evolve, we can expect even more groundbreaking applications of AI in this sector.

Harnessing AI for a Successful Future in Debt Collection

The debt collection industry is on the cusp of a revolution, with artificial intelligence poised to transform the landscape. AI-powered solutions offer unprecedented speed and results, enabling collectors to maximize recoveries. Automation of routine tasks, such as contact initiation and data validation , frees up valuable human resources to focus on more complex and sensitive cases. AI-driven analytics provide valuable insights into debtor behavior, facilitating more personalized and effective collection strategies. This evolution is a move towards a more humane and efficient debt collection process, benefiting both collectors and debtors.
